OCT 17: Union Minister for Communications and Development of North Eastern Region (MDoNER), Shri Jyotiraditya M. Scindia, chaired a Joint Media Briefing highlighting one year of achievements (Aug 2024–Sept 2025) of MDoNER, Department of Posts, and Department of Telecommunications. He was joined by Dr. Chandra Sekhar Pemmasani, Dr. Sukanta Majumdar, and Sh. Chanchal Kumar.
Shri Scindia said that under the visionary leadership of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i, the Northeast has transformed into a hub of connectivity, confidence, and competitiveness, guided by the pillars of Reform, Reach, and Results. He described the region as India’s “Growth Engine,” citing high literacy, youth potential, and above-average GDP growth.
MDoNER recorded its highest-ever expenditure of ₹3,447.71 crore in FY 2024–25—a 74.4% rise over last year—driven by digital monitoring, fiscal discipline, and transparent fund tracking through the Poorvottar Vikas Setu portal.
Governance reforms include Chief Minister-led Task Forces across eight sectors and an Inter-Ministerial Facilitation Mechanism that accelerated major projects such as Shillong Airport expansion, NH-10 alternate alignment in Sikkim, and Kailashahar Airport in Tripura.
Investment momentum surged with the Rising North East Investors Summit 2025, yielding commitments worth ₹4.48 lakh crore. Initiatives like the Ashtalakshmi Mahotsav and Bankers’ Conclave further boosted regional entrepreneurship and MSME growth.
Under the Brand Northeast strategy, eight iconic tourism sites and unique products such as Muga Silk, Lakadong Turmeric, and Queen Pineapple are being globally promoted. Airport numbers have nearly doubled to 17, while road and rail projects, including the Kaladan and India–Myanmar–Thailand Highway, aim to make the region India’s gateway to Southeast Asia.
